MILWAUKEE — The United States Postal Inspection Service offered a reward up to $50,000 Saturday for information relating to the shooting death of a Milwaukee mail carrier.
The Milwaukee Police Department said a 44-year-old mail carrier was shot and killed on the city’s north side. Police were still searching for a suspect Saturday.

The Postal Inspection Service said a silver Audi Q5 SUV with tinted windows is suspected to have been involved in the shooting.
